Output bb72577184886c1f60a4252647e02f406081d90263bed90d153c6120ce7059c4:4

value
46575
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a90714fb8153178fce6657d54d7014f359245130 OP_EQUAL
address
3H6kc2VMcGU4gDRNLAEpZZzzdyo3DBQYBq
transaction
bb72577184886c1f60a4252647e02f406081d90263bed90d153c6120ce7059c4
confirmations
211206
spent
true